如何学习好vue

如何学习好vue

学习好Vue的方法有:1、掌握基础知识,2、熟悉Vue实例,3、掌握组件化开发,4、学会Vue Router,5、理解Vuex状态管理,6、实践项目。这些方法将帮助你更全面地理解和应用Vue,从基础到高级逐步深入,最终熟练掌握这门前端框架。

一、掌握基础知识

学习任何框架的第一步都是掌握其基础知识。对于Vue来说,以下是必须掌握的基础知识:

  1. HTML:熟悉基本的HTML标签和结构。
  2. CSS:了解CSS的基本语法和样式规则。
  3. JavaScript:掌握JavaScript的基本语法、变量、函数、数组、对象等。

这些基础知识是学习Vue的前提,只有在掌握了这些基础知识后,才能更好地理解和使用Vue。

二、熟悉Vue实例

Vue实例是Vue应用的核心,通过创建Vue实例来管理应用的各个部分。以下是学习Vue实例的几个关键点:

  1. 创建Vue实例:了解如何使用new Vue()创建一个Vue实例。
  2. 实例选项:熟悉Vue实例的选项,如eldatamethodscomputed等。
  3. 实例生命周期:理解Vue实例的生命周期,包括创建、挂载、更新、销毁等阶段。

熟悉Vue实例的各个选项和生命周期,有助于更好地管理和控制Vue应用。

三、掌握组件化开发

组件化是Vue的核心思想之一,通过组件化开发可以提高代码的可维护性和复用性。学习组件化开发需要掌握以下内容:

  1. 组件的创建:了解如何使用Vue.component创建一个全局组件。
  2. 组件的注册:熟悉全局注册和局部注册组件的方法。
  3. 组件的通信:掌握父子组件之间的通信方法,如props$emit
  4. 插槽:理解插槽的概念和用法。

通过组件化开发,可以将应用拆分成更小的、独立的部分,方便管理和维护。

四、学会Vue Router

Vue Router是Vue官方提供的路由管理工具,用于管理单页面应用的路由。学习Vue Router需要掌握以下内容:

  1. 安装和配置:了解如何安装Vue Router并进行基本配置。
  2. 定义路由:熟悉如何定义路由和路由参数。
  3. 导航守卫:掌握路由导航守卫的用法,控制路由的访问权限。
  4. 动态路由:理解动态路由和路由懒加载的概念。

通过学习Vue Router,可以实现单页面应用的路由管理,提高用户体验。

五、理解Vuex状态管理

Vuex是Vue的状态管理库,用于集中管理应用的状态。学习Vuex需要掌握以下内容:

  1. 安装和配置:了解如何安装Vuex并进行基本配置。
  2. 状态和变更:掌握如何定义和修改应用的状态。
  3. Getters和Actions:理解Getters和Actions的作用和用法。
  4. 模块化:熟悉Vuex的模块化用法,管理大型应用的状态。

通过学习Vuex,可以更好地管理应用的状态,避免状态的混乱和冗余。

六、实践项目

理论知识的学习固然重要,但实际项目的实践更能巩固和提高你的Vue技能。以下是一些实践项目的建议:

  1. Todo应用:实现一个简单的Todo应用,练习基本的Vue实例和组件化开发。
  2. 博客系统:实现一个简单的博客系统,练习Vue Router和Vuex的使用。
  3. 电商平台:实现一个简单的电商平台,练习组件的复用和状态管理。

通过实际项目的实践,可以将理论知识应用到实际开发中,提高解决实际问题的能力。

总结

学习好Vue需要从基础知识入手,逐步深入到Vue实例、组件化开发、Vue Router、Vuex状态管理等方面,通过理论知识的学习和实际项目的实践,不断巩固和提高自己的Vue技能。希望上述方法和建议能够帮助你更好地学习和掌握Vue。如果有更多问题或者需要进一步的指导,可以参考Vue官方文档或参加相关的培训课程。

相关问答FAQs:

1. 为什么选择学习Vue?

Vue是一个流行的JavaScript框架,被广泛应用于前端开发。学习Vue有以下几个重要原因:

  • 简单易学:Vue的语法简洁明了,学习曲线相对较低,即使是初学者也能快速上手。
  • 灵活性:Vue提供了丰富的功能和组件,使得开发者能够快速构建交互性强、高效的前端应用。
  • 生态系统健全:Vue拥有庞大的社区和活跃的开发者,提供了大量的插件和工具,可以帮助你更轻松地开发和维护项目。

2. 如何开始学习Vue?

要学习好Vue,建议按照以下步骤进行:

  • 基础知识:先学习HTML、CSS和JavaScript的基础知识,这是学习Vue的基础。
  • 官方文档:Vue官方文档是学习Vue的最佳资源,从官方文档中了解Vue的基本概念、语法和API。
  • 实践项目:通过实际项目来练习Vue的使用,可以提升对Vue的理解和应用能力。
  • 学习社区:加入Vue的学习社区,与其他开发者交流经验和学习资源,共同成长。

3. 学习Vue有哪些常见的资源和工具?

以下是学习Vue时常用的资源和工具:

  • Vue Devtools:用于调试Vue应用程序的浏览器扩展工具,可以检查组件层次结构、状态和性能。
  • Vue CLI:Vue的官方命令行工具,可以帮助你快速搭建Vue项目,提供了丰富的模板和插件。
  • Vue Router:Vue官方的路由管理器,用于构建单页应用程序的前端路由。
  • Vuex:Vue官方的状态管理库,用于管理应用程序的状态和数据流。
  • Vue社区:Vue社区是一个宝藏资源,有大量的教程、博客、视频和示例项目可以参考。

总之,学习Vue需要坚持不懈的实践和不断学习,通过阅读文档、参与社区和实践项目来提升自己的技能和理解。

文章包含AI辅助创作:如何学习好vue,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/3666437

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
worktile的头像worktile

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部